Discover the Tranquil Beauty of Furzehill Farm Garden in Fordingbridge


Nestled within the picturesque landscapes of Fordingbridge, Furzehill Farm Garden is a hidden gem that offers visitors a tranquil escape into nature. This award-winning garden, open to the public through the National Gardens Scheme (NGS) twice in June, is a must-visit destination for nature enthusiasts and those seeking a peaceful retreat.


Immerse Yourself in Nature


Furzehill Farm Garden is situated in the heart of the New Forest National Park, providing visitors with a unique opportunity to explore the beauty of this protected area. With 2.7 acres of gardens, paddocks, and woodlands, the garden offers a diverse range of natural landscapes to discover. Take a leisurely stroll through the enchanting woodland paths, breathe in the fresh forest air, and immerse yourself in the serenity of nature.


Architectural Marvels


Designed by renowned architect David Hayhurst, Furzehill Farm Garden showcases a harmonious blend of contemporary design and sustainable living. The house, which won the Green Building of The Year 2023 award in the New Forest National Park Building Design Awards, is a testament to its exceptional eco-credentials and energy efficiency.


The architectural profile of the house is both refined and robust, with a striking silhouette against the backdrop of the forest. The exterior cladding of blackened larch and the GreenCoat standing seam metal roof add to its unique charm. Inside, the house features cross-laminated timber (CLT) for its strength, thermal properties, and airtightness, creating a healthy and natural internal finish.


A Haven for Wildlife


Furzehill Farm Garden is not only a delight for human visitors but also a haven for wildlife. The carefully designed gardens and woodlands provide a habitat for a variety of bird species, butterflies, and other creatures. Keep your eyes peeled for the vibrant colors of butterflies fluttering among the flowers or listen to the melodious songs of birds as you explore the garden.


When to Visit


To experience the beauty of Furzehill Farm Garden, plan your visit during the NGS open days in June. These special occasions allow visitors to explore the garden and appreciate its unique features. The exact dates can be found on the NGS website or by contacting the garden directly.
